Report Snippet: Blogs

As can be seen here, I’ve done the basics to set up blogs for all the baronial officers.  So far the Seneschal has signed up and started using his blog, and the List Keeper, B&B and deputy Seneschal are set up and ready to go.  I’m hoping a few links on the Polit site will get people looking back here for the latest stuff, and more people will take up the opportunity to publish their inane blather and cat pictures vitally important news to the world.

Summarised form of instructions on getting your own officer’s blog: send me your preferred email address and tell me who you are (though I probably know already if the Contacts page on the Polit site is up to date).  Sign in when you get the automated email.  Delete the “Hello World” entry and its automatic comment (Site Admin | Manage | Posts).  Edit your “About” page (Site Admin | Manage | Pages).  Make sure your time zone is set to +10 (shortly to be +11) (Site Admin | Options | Date and Time) and your theme is set to XenoFlurf (Site Admin | Presentation | Themes) — but I’ll try to automate that process to save you the trouble.  Get to and do some semi-regular blogging.  Tell all your friends fellow officers.  That’s it!
